Output ae1f12f1cfc27360affe400fbce1a033e976634da26f1614c65f3b0fa43e902c:51

value
355228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f38a2f4cda031c28b54062984df3713a23ffebaa OP_EQUAL
address
3PtjfQQnDq95oLDd6dbQ34S2HaZQP9aHgU
transaction
ae1f12f1cfc27360affe400fbce1a033e976634da26f1614c65f3b0fa43e902c
confirmations
226293
spent
true